Commit Message

Lorenzo Bianconi June 29, 2024, 5:51 p.m. UTC
Introduce Tx-Rx detection Time and Rx AEQ training mappings to
phy-airoha-pcie driver. This is a preliminary patch to introduce PCIe
support to En7581 SoC through the mediatek-gen3 PCIe driver.
This change is not introducing any backward compatibility issue since
the EN7581 dts is not upstream yet.

Signed-off-by: Lorenzo Bianconi <lorenzo@kernel.org>
---
 drivers/phy/phy-airoha-pcie-regs.h | 17 +++++++++++++
 drivers/phy/phy-airoha-pcie.c      | 38 ++++++++++++++++++++++++++++++
 2 files changed, 55 insertions(+)
